首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使时间计数器从当前点继续向上/向下,而不是从开始开始?

在编程中,要使时间计数器从当前点继续向上/向下,而不是从开始重新开始,可以借助一些编程技巧和函数。

  1. 如果是前端开发,可以使用JavaScript来实现。可以利用Date对象和定时器函数来进行计数器的操作。首先,获取当前时间作为计数器的起点,然后使用定时器函数(如setInterval)每隔一定时间更新计数器的显示。例如,下面是一个简单的示例代码:
代码语言:txt
复制
// 获取当前时间作为计数器的起点
var startTime = new Date();

// 更新计数器的显示
function updateCounter() {
  var currentTime = new Date();
  var timeDiff = currentTime - startTime;

  // 进行时间的计算和显示
  // ...

  // 继续向上/向下计数,使用定时器函数递归调用updateCounter函数
  setTimeout(updateCounter, 1000); // 每隔1秒更新计数器
}

// 启动计数器
updateCounter();
  1. 如果是后端开发,可以根据具体的编程语言和框架选择相应的工具和函数来实现。例如,在Python中可以使用datetime模块来获取当前时间,然后结合多线程或异步编程实现计数器的持续更新。

无论是前端开发还是后端开发,关键在于理解计数器的起点和当前时间之间的差值,并在每个时间间隔内更新计数器的显示。具体的计算和显示方式根据需求和场景而定。

值得注意的是,以上是通用的编程方法,腾讯云并没有针对时间计数器提供特定的产品或服务。因此,在腾讯云相关产品中并没有特别推荐的产品和链接地址。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券